What are the common signs of a roof leak?
Common signs include water stains or discoloration on ceilings and walls, peeling paint, musty smells, and damp spots in the attic. You might also notice missing or cracked shingles. If you see any of these signs, it’s a good idea to schedule an inspection soon.
How can Riceville’s weather contribute to roof leaks?
Riceville’s seasonal changes and occasional storms can wear down roofing materials over time. Heavy snowfall, ice dams, and high winds can loosen shingles, causing cracks or gaps that lead to leaks. Regular inspections and maintenance help you catch and fix these weather-related issues early.

Are DIY fixes safe for dealing with a leaky roof?
While certain minor repairs, like replacing a few shingles, might seem doable on your own, mistakes can lead to bigger problems down the road. Climbing on the roof can also be hazardous. It’s generally safer to hire a qualified roofing professional who has the expertise and equipment to perform repairs correctly and safely.
What is the approximate timeline and cost for roof repairs?
Most minor leaks can be fixed within a few hours, while more extensive damage may take a few days. Costs vary depending on factors like the roof’s materials, the severity of the damage, and local labor rates. Your roofer can provide an estimate after assessing the problem and discussing your budget.
How can I prevent future leaks once repairs are completed?
Regular roof inspections and cleaning, especially after storms, can catch and fix small issues before they develop into major leaks. Remove debris such as leaves or branches, clear your gutters, and address any shingle damage quickly. Scheduling annual professional checkups is also a great way to extend the life of your roof.
